SOLVED: Nearby Devices (DLNA)
I and my wife both have Note 2's. She also has the Note 10.1.
If I turn on file sharing on my Note 2, and share all videos, then start up the video player on her Note 2 and click 'Nearby Devices', she can see all the videos on my Note 2 and play any of them, but starting up the video app on the Note 10.1 and clicking on 'Nearby Devices', it sees my phone but no videos at all. The Note 10.1 is in my Note 2's 'allowed devices'.
Anyone have similar results?

Re: Nearby Devices (DLNA)
SOLVED!
Here is what I did.
Manage Apps: All apps, selected Video Player. Cleared the cache, and forced stop. Went back out and started up the video player and now it sees all videos in the nearby devices...
